Even as many breathe a sigh of relief subsequent conclusion of the tax period, men and women foreign accounts and also foreign financial assets may not yet be through their own tax reporting. The Foreign Bank Account Report (FBAR) is born by June 30th for all qualifying citizens. The FBAR is a disclosure form that is filled by all U.S. citizens, residents, and U.S. entities that own bank accounts, are bank signatories to such accounts, or possess a controlling stakes a minimum of one or many foreign bank accounts physically situated outside the borders of the united states. The report also includes foreign financial assets, life insurance policy policies, annuity by using a cash value, pool funds, and mutual funds.
